Lithuania was cast in the important role of mediator in the current Ukrainian election
crisis, when President Valdas Adamkus of Lithuania and President Aleksander Kwasniewski of
Poland were asked by the outgoing Ukrainian President Leonid Kuchma to come to Kiev to
mediate among the Ukrainian presidential candidates Viktor Yushchenko and Viktor Yanukovych.
Yushchenko's supporters agreed to talk to Yanukovych only with the help of the trusted
intermediaries Adamkus and Kwasniewski, whose efforts resulted in the opposing sides
beginning to talk to each other.

Political commentators have interpreted Adamkus' invitation as an endorsement and
recognition of Lithuania's foreign policy groundwork. USA embassy in Vilnius said that
this mission shows the respect in which Lithuania is held by other countries. Vienna's
newspaper "Kurier" declared that if Lithuania and Poland can assist with the solution of
the Ukrainian crisis, the recent European Union expansion will have been shown to have
repaid itself over and over. President Adamkus has already had to make a second mediation
trip to Kiev last Wednesday (1/12/04) and says will make further trips if necessary.
